airbus a330 sas: Vällingby Holger Schüttkus, 2024-04-08 14 november 1954 invigdes Vällingby och blev en internationellt uppmärksammad händelse i en tid då den politiska atmosfären präglades av optimism och handlingskraft. Stadsplanedirektör Sven Markelius hade 1940-talets samhällsplanerare hämtat inspiration från Englands new towns. I övergripande planprincipen för de nya stadsdelarnas uppbyggnad var ABC-principen: A står för Arbete, B för Bostäder och C för Centrum. Med ABC-staden åstadkom stadsplanerarna en mångsidigare miljö än den tidigare gängse sovförorten. Man uppförde höghusbostäder, trädgårdsstadsbetonad bebyggelse samt närbelägna större arbetsplatser. Och kanske det mest lockande; ett centrum med tunnelbana, butiker, lyxkrogen Vällingehus och Sveriges första moderna shoppingcenter. Neonskyltar på taken visade vägen till de nya varuhusen Kvickly i amerikansk inspiration och Tempo vid Vällingbygrillen. 1955 skrev tidningarna om Vällingbyfebern. Aldrig någonsin förr hade en stadsdel marknadsförts så intensivt. Under 50- och 60-talen kom besökare till Vällingby från jordens alla hörn för att se den nya framtidsstaden. Anstormningen av nyfikna var så stor att språkkunniga unga flickor, Fröken Vällingby, anställdes för att guida besökarna runt. 1987 klassades centrumet som kulturellt intressant miljö av Riksantikvarieämbetet. Våren 2008 återinvigdes Vällingby city (ej officiellt godkänt av kommunens namnberedning varför det officiella namnet fortfarande är Vällingby Centrum. Namnet city kan ses som ett samlingsnamn på butikerna i området. 2017 bytte ägarna tillbaka namnet till Centrum), efter en om- och tillbyggnadsperiod tog fem år, kostat totalt tre miljarder att genomföra i upprustad stadskärna med den berömda 1950-talsmiljön bevarad, samt ny modern arkitektur tillkommit. Gert Wingårdhs ritade K-fem utsågs 2008 till Världens bästa byggnad för shopping på World Architecture Festival i Barcelona, och fick Svenska Ljuspriset 2008 och Nordiska Ljuspriset 2010. |

airbus a330 sas: AIR CRASH INVESTIGATIONS MIRACLE ON THE HUDSON RIVER The Ditching of US Airways Flight 1549 Pete Collins, Editor, 2014-04-22 On January 15, 2009, about 1527 eastern standard time, US Airways flight 1549, an Airbus Industrie A320-214, N106US, experienced an almost complete loss of thrust in both engines after encountering a flock of birds and was subsequently ditched on the Hudson River about 8.5 miles from LaGuardia Airport (LGA), New York City, New York. The flight was en route to Charlotte Douglas International Airport, Charlotte, North Carolina, and had departed LGA about 2 minutes before the in-flight event occurred. The 150 passengers and 5 crewmembers evacuated the airplane via the forward and overwing exits. One flight attendant and four passengers were seriously injured, and the airplane was substantially damaged beyond repair. The National Transportation Safety Board determines that the probable cause of this accident was the ingestion of large birds into each engine, which resulted in an almost total loss of thrust in both engines and the subsequent ditching on the Hudson River. |

airbus a330 sas: The use of airspace Great Britain: Parliament: House of Commons: Transport Committee, 2009-07-10 The Government's Future of Air Transport strategy aims to significantly increase UK airport capacity over the next two decades to accommodate the predicted growth in demand for air travel. New runways at Heathrow and Stansted airports are two of the key airport development proposals. If all the White Paper-supported airport development proposals came to fruition, current Government forecasts predict that the number of passengers passing through UK airports will increase from 241 million passengers a year in 2007 to 455 million passengers a year in 2030. This UK growth matches air traffic predictions for the whole continent. Eurocontrol, the European Organisation for the Safety of Air Navigation, predicts that European air traffic will double by 2020. If rising demand for air travel is to be met effectively through additional airport capacity, a corresponding increase in airspace capacity must be realised. However, a country's airspace, the portion of atmosphere above its territory and territorial waters, controlled by that country is a finite resource. UK airspace, particularly in the South East of England, is already some of the busiest and most complex to manage in the world. This will almost certainly require improvements in the efficiency of the UK air traffic management system.The Committee's inquiry aims to look at how to meet these challenges. Its findings are aimed at those organisations responsible for airspace-related decisions in the UK: the CAA, NATS, and the Department for Transport. Passenger numbers and freight demand globally have declined in 2008 and in the first months of 2009. In its conclusions and recommendations the Committee covered the management of airspace, strategy, change and co-ordination in airspace management, environmental impacts of airspace changes and European developments. |
